W83195R-08 150MHZ 4-DIMM CLOCK 1.0 GENERAL DESCRIPTION The W83195R-08 is a Clock Synthesizer which provides all clocks required for high-speed RISC or CISC microprocessor such as Intel Pentium II. W83195R-08 provides sixteen CPU/PCI frequencies which are externally selectable with smooth transitions. W83195R-08 also provides 17 SDRAM clocks controlled by the none-delay buffer_in pin. The W83195R-08 accepts a 14.318 MHz reference crystal as its input and runs on a 3.3V supply. Spread spectrum built in at ¡Ó0.5% or ¡Ó0.25% to reduce EMI. Programmable stopping individual clock outputs and frequency selection through I2C interface. The device meets the Pentium power-up stabilization, which requires CPU and PCI clocks be stable within 2 ms after power-up.
